    When a wave pulse traveling in a string is reflected from a rigid wall to which string is tied as shown in figure. For this situation two statements are given below:

    (1) The reflected pulse will be in same orientation of incident pulse due to a phase change of p radians

    (2) During reflection the wall exert a force on string in upward direction For the above given two statements choose the correct option given below:

    Solution

    Reflected pulse will be inverted as it is reflected by a denser medium. The wall exerts force in downward direction.

    A wire having a linear mass density 5.0 ´ 10-3 kg/m is stretched between two rigid supports with a tension of 450 N. The wire resonates at a frequency of 420 Hz. The next higher frequency at which the same wire resonates is 480 Hz. The length of the wire is :

    Solution

    Two consecutive frequencies are 420 Hz & 480 Hz. So the fundamental frequency will be 60 Hz.
